BMI recently hosted a listening party for Martina McBride’s forthcoming album, Everlasting, in the Company's Nashville offices. In addition to the sampling of the release, Music Row contributor and country music historian Robert K. Oermann lead a brief Q&A session with the multi-CMA and GRAMMY Award winner. Everlasting, McBride’s first independent disc, is set for release today, April 8. Pictured L-R:… View Photo

Tin Pan South 2014 has officially begun! The annual songwriters festival brings together more than 300 of the nation's top writers for a week of showcases across top Nashville venues. This year's BMI showcase took place at the historic bluegrass hall, the Station Inn, and featured Chance McCoy and Critter Fuqua of Old Crow Medicine Show, Chuck Mead of BR549… View Photo
